To: Executive team. Branch managers should note the Amberloop loyalty overhaul launches in May: points convert to the new Tierline structure, legacy vouchers honoured for six months, and staff training packs ship next week from the Quillbrook office. Redemption margins are modelled and approved. The confidential summary of related business plans follows directly below.

confidential, bawip-fahap: Gross margin on Ulaael came in at 5 percent against a plan of 10 percent. Only 5 of the 100 pilot accounts renewed Ulaael, so a churn review is set for July 1.

## Building Access — Spares Room (Hullbrook Annex)

Contractors: the spare hardware room is down the east corridor on the ground floor, third door on the left. Sign in at the front desk first and grab a visitor lanyard. Anything you take out, jot it in the blue logbook — yes, even the little stuff. The door self-locks, so don't wedge it. To get in, punch in the code below.

staff pass of hagug-taguf = bdg-HJ-9

### Step 4: Migrate the Fee Rules Engine

This step moves the Cartwheel shipping-fee rules engine from the legacy host to the hardened cluster. For review purposes: rule definitions are signed at publish time, and the evaluator rejects unsigned bundles. No customer data is persisted by the engine itself; it reads order metadata transiently. Secrets are injected at boot, never stored in the rule store. After migration, confirm the evaluator starts with the configuration shown below.

settings of fahag-haduf:
[ulaox]
port = 8443
region = south-2
host = ulaox.lumiccorp.internal
timeout_ms = 500
retries = 8